scsi: lpfc: fcoe: Fix link down issue after 1000+ link bounces
On FCoE adapters, when running link bounce test in a loop, initiator failed to login with switch switch and required driver reload to recover. Switch reached a point where all subsequent FLOGIs would be LS_RJT'd. Further testing showed the condition to be related to not performing FCF discovery between FLOGI's. Fix by monitoring FLOGI failures and once a repeated error is seen repeat FCF discovery.
